Lighthouse, master of the Costa da Morte
Located
on the granitic Cape Vilan, the sober lighthouse guides the
marine traffic of the Costa da Morte. Due to the danger of this
coast, the old fire tower became in 1896 a powerful electric lighthouse.
The
ever blowing northern wind here, shapes rocks and creates
strange figures like the Pedra do Oso (Bear Stone). The wind
becomes energy as well in the buzzing aeolian power central.
Vilan natural area's attractiveness are easy
to visit. The footpath begins in Camariñas, after
the ruins of Soberan Castle. Between the town and the Cape there
is the beautiful
Lago beach and the Virxe do Monte's Chapel, with a good view of
Muxia.
The
path continues to the Englishmen
Cemetery, before which the walker will find the Foxo dos
Lobos, an original construction for wolves hunting. Along the
coast, there are the solitary beaches of Pedrosa, Balea,
Reira and Trece, the bay that watched the shipwreck of the Serpent.
Right here, the highest dune of Europe, the Monte Branco,
rises up culminating on 200 mt. high on the sea level.
